Output ec255547470317e6896acf71c0adac9bf73df2ab23a79f961fff5f76add65e45:0

value
2930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62626b8c55a49dd66966bfa089e9b24041ca23ea OP_EQUAL
address
3AfE3h73SmGXrngxmgdZu7cASXBjaCG96b
transaction
ec255547470317e6896acf71c0adac9bf73df2ab23a79f961fff5f76add65e45
spent
true